Champagne Leclaire-Thiefaine is a vigneron maison based in Avize, a Grand Cru village in the Côte des Blancs. The maison is run by Virginie Thiefaine. The cuvées carry numbers, 02, 03, and names like Guillemette and Constantin; the maison describes their champagnes as a "subtle blend of tradition and modernity, elegant and understated."

Vignoble & Soil

Leclaire-Thiefaine farms vineyard plots in Avize and Cramant, two of the finest Chardonnay sites in Champagne. The Cuvée 03 Constantin comes from old vines in Cramant, Grand Cru, pure Chardonnay site. Specific details about total acreage or grape variety distribution aren't available yet; but the known cuvées show a clear focus on Chardonnay and Grand Cru terroir.

The Cuvées in Detail

Cuvée 02 Guillemette: Le Rosé Extra Brut

A Rosé Champagne with vibrant notes of raspberry and strawberry, carried by mineral freshness. The Extra Brut dosage of 4.5 g/l creates a dry, balanced structure without unnecessary sweetness.

Dosage 4.5 g/l · Extra Brut · Rosé

Cuvée 03 Constantin: Grand Cru de Cramant V.V.

Blanc de Blancs from old Chardonnay vines in Cramant. Spicy notes, clear minerality, a Grand Cru Champagne that works just as well in the morning at breakfast with tropical fruits as it does classically as an aperitif.

100% Chardonnay · Grand Cru Cramant · Vieilles Vignes
